7 Affordable ​VR Solutions for Schools

  1. 1. Google Expeditions

    Google Expeditions was ⁣a pioneer ⁤in classroom ⁢VR and though‌ Google has discontinued its ‌app, many expeditions tours are now available via Google Arts & Culture and other platforms. Educators⁣ can use affordable VR viewers like Google Cardboard​ to access 360-degree field trips​ on existing smartphones, making this one of the most accessible and cost-effective ⁢VR solutions for schools.

    • Free downloadable VR content
    • Works⁤ with inexpensive cardboard viewers (as ‌low as $10/unit)
    • Compatible‌ with⁢ Android​ and iOS smartphones

  2. 2. ClassVR

    ClassVR offers ​an ‌all-in-one solution ‍tailored for K–12 education. ⁤Their VR‌ headsets come preloaded⁢ with a library of curriculum-aligned content and⁣ teacher controls. While ​not⁤ as cheap as DIY ‍options, packages start at a ‌per-headset cost designed for school budgets.

    • Dedicated educational VR devices‍ (no mobile phone needed)
    • Teacher portal for managing lessons and ​tracking⁤ engagement
    • content aligns with⁢ STEM, history, language arts, and more

  3. 3. Oculus ‌Quest 2 (Meta Quest) with Free Educational Apps

    ​ The⁢ Oculus Quest 2 is a standalone VR headset⁣ that ⁤offers⁢ extraordinary quality at a‌ fraction of⁣ conventional VR ⁤costs. While ‍initially​ developed for gaming,dozens⁤ of​ free or low-cost educational apps—such as Tilt Brush ⁣ for 3D art or ⁣ PoS VR for science—make this an increasingly popular classroom tool.​ schools can‍ buy a‌ small number of devices for group activities, keeping costs low.

    • High-quality, ⁢portable VR headset with no external ⁣sensors
    • Free access to a⁢ growing library of educational VR content
    • Supports ​collaborative ‍and interactive learning ⁤activities

  4. 4. MERGE VR Headset & Apps

    ⁣ ⁤ The‍ MERGE VR headset is an affordable, durable foam ‌headset designed for kids. When used with the MERGE EDU platform, students can ⁤explore science, math, and social studies through vivid AR/VR experiences.The⁤ headset is compatible with most smartphones and tablets, keeping‍ hardware‌ costs minimal.

    • Sturdy and⁢ comfortable design for young learners
    • Extensive⁤ catalog of standards-aligned⁢ content through the MERGE ⁤EDU‌ platform
    • Bulk pricing options available for schools

  5. 5.Nearpod VR

    Nearpod is a leading edtech platform supporting interactive lessons, assessments, and ​VR field ⁣trips. Its VR experiences⁣ work on standard devices without the‌ need for special headsets, making it vrey budget-friendly. Schools can ‍leverage existing Chromebooks,‍ tablets, or PCs to access immersive 360-degree⁣ learning modules.

    • No special equipment required
    • Thousands⁢ of⁢ teacher-created ‌VR lessons
    • Easy classroom integration and student progress tracking

  6. 6. CoSpaces Edu

    CoSpaces Edu ⁢ goes beyond passive VR viewing by empowering students‌ to ⁤build their own virtual worlds. ‍this web-based platform offers both pre-made content and creative tools for coding, 3D design, ‌and animation. It’s affordable, device-agnostic, and fosters the‌ development of essential STEAM skills.

    • Accessible on ⁣laptops, tablets, and VR headsets (including Google Cardboard and Oculus Go)
    • Low-cost or free for basic plans
    • Supports collaborative ⁢and project-based learning

  7. 7.VictoryXR

    VictoryXR specializes in⁢ immersive educational⁢ content, including augmented reality and VR lessons for science, history, and career exploration.‍ They provide flexible licensing for schools—ranging from⁣ individual lessons to full virtual classrooms—ensuring ‌cost-effective scalability.

    • Compatible with multiple platforms (desktop, mobile, Oculus⁢ headsets)
    • Alignment with ⁢NGSS and other educational standards
    • engaging, teacher-led virtual field trips and simulations

Practical Tips ​for Implementing Affordable‍ VR ‌in the Classroom

  • Start Small: ⁢ Pilot one VR headset‌ or platform with a single class before⁣ scaling up.
  • leverage Existing Devices: Use smartphones, tablets, or laptops were possible to keep costs down.
  • Seek grants ⁤and ‌Donations: ‌ Many edtech foundations and local⁣ businesses fund VR initiatives for schools.
  • Emphasize Teacher Training: provide professional‍ development⁣ so⁢ educators‌ are ‌confident ​using VR ​tools effectively.
  • Mix and Match: Combine‌ several platforms (e.g., Nearpod lessons for history, ⁣MERGE for science) to maximize learning impact.
  • Promote Digital Citizenship: ‌Teach students safety and responsibility in virtual environments.
